UNCUT: Full-length interview with legend of the BMX scene Daniel Dhers
About this episode
“If you go step by step every time you have an unexpected situation, you’ll come out with more success.”After a fascinating episode earlier in the series where we learned how contingency planning is crucial to Daniel Dhers’s success as a BMX rider, we just had to make the full interview available! In this UNCUT episode, Daniel further shares how his dedication and problem-solving mindset has enabled him to become one of the most decorated riders in the history of his sport. Daniel also relives his rise to fame and how it affected him, and reveals deeper insight into how he won a medal in Tokyo at the age of 36.
